Viscous Fluxes

In laminar flow, the stress tensor is given by:

(67)

In turbulent flow, the complete stress tensor is given by:

(68)

where the turbulent stress tensor is also known as the Reynolds stress tensor. Unless a Reynolds stress transport model is being used, the Boussinesq approximation is invoked such that:

(69)

where the effective viscosity is , the sum of the laminar and turbulent viscosities.
